Root Canals in Lafayette, IN
Root canal therapy is needed when the nerve of the tooth becomes infected or imflammed. The root canal process removes the infected or imflammed nerve, cleans and medicates the inside of the tooth, and then fills and seals the inside of the tooth.
Following root canal therapy a crown is placed over the tooth to protect it from cracking and fracturing. This is an essential part of the root canal process as root canal treated teeth are especially prone to fracturing.
